自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(17)
  • 收藏
  • 关注

原创 UE4 MotionBlur逐行解析

UE 实现的MotionBlur版本源于COD2014的分享。笔者基于该分享,结合UE的落地,解析UE版本MotionBlur代码的实现过程,有助于理解其中原理。欢迎讨论和指正勘误。

2022-11-14 18:59:21 219

原创 UE4 后处理材质 镜头光晕(Lensflare)效果

UE4 镜头 Lensflare 效果实现

2022-08-14 17:22:11 2851 1

原创 【Games 104】(一)Pilot Engine 编译踩坑

Games104 Pilot引擎构建踩坑

2022-06-19 15:34:12 1582 1

原创 UE4 Decal 贴花不在静态光照下绘制

Decal 没有顶点,不能存储静态光照信息,因此无法在静态光照下绘制。特效贴花还好,场景贴画影响比较大,加上材质可能为半透明,需要画在BasePass之后。1. Decal实现原理MobileDecalRendering.cpp通过矩阵变换 得到FrustumComponentToClip,传入Pixel shader将组件投影到裁剪空间,直接替换组件表面材质属性在PixelShader中逐像素剔除,覆盖材质属性,投影到屏幕空间2. 解决方法2.1 PC端直接开启DBuffer用来处理排序问

2021-10-04 18:17:39 1243

原创 UE4 Python脚本:自动检索资源的引用和依赖

UE官方 Python API官方文档:https输出资源引用到的资源或者依赖的资源:1. 核心APIunreal.AssetRegistryHelpersunreal.AssetRegistry2.使用方法import unrealasset_reg = unreal.AssetRegistryHelpers.get_asset_registry() #注册一个assetprint asset_reg.get_referencers('/Game/....', unreal.Asset

2021-02-09 16:54:46 2085 2

原创 《DirectX 12》龙书Chapter 0 踩坑

千里之行,卒于Chapter 0。1.C2102 要求左值【转】Introduction to 3D Game Programming with DirectX 12一书学习记录(第一个例子编译错误)2.错误 LNK2019 无法解析的外部符号 _main 和字符问题【转】error LNK2019: 无法解析的外部符号 _main3.运行dxd12程序时出现HR failed问题【转】【D3D】Directx12运行报错&win10无法添加【图形工具】...

2021-01-18 16:38:24 2803 6

原创 笔记:Score-CAM: Score-Weighted Visual Explanations for Convolutional Neural Networks

论文:Score-CAM: Score-Weighted Visual Explanations for Convolutional Neural Networks作者:Haofan Wang1, Zifan Wang1, Mengnan Du2, Fan Yang2,Zijian Zhang3, Sirui Ding3, Piotr Mardziel1, Xia Hu代码:https://github.com/haofanwang/Score-CAM收录于CVPR2020摘要与以往的CAM系方

2020-10-05 10:49:51 4869 1

原创 《解释性机器学习》笔记(五):Rule Fit 规则拟合

原文:《Interpretable machine learning》 Christophm规则拟合就是以决策规则的形式,检测特征间的交互。(决策规则见笔记四)两部分:从决策树间创建规则。将原特征和新规则作为输入,匹配线性模型。...

2020-06-03 14:38:40 3391

原创 《解释性机器学习》笔记(四):决策规则可解释性

《Interpretable machine learning》 Christophm决策规则决策规则是一个简单的IF-THEN语句,由一个条件和一个预测组成。例如:如果今天下雨并且是四月(条件),那么明天就会下雨(预测)。可以使用单个决策规则或多个规则的组合进行预测。决策规则遵循一个一般的结构:如果条件满足,则进行某种预测。决策规则可能是最具解释性的预测模型。它们的IF-THEN结构在语义上类似于自然语言和我们思考的方式,前提是条件是由可理解的特征构建的,条件的长度很短(少量的特征=值对与and组合)

2020-05-30 19:11:04 1649

原创 笔记:Interpretable Convolutional Neural Networks

作者:Quanshi Zhang, Ying Nian Wu, and Song-Chun Zhu University of California, Los Angeles原文:arxiv.org/abs/1710.00935摘要本文提出了一种将传统的卷积神经网络(CNNs)修改为可解释的CNNs的方法,以阐述在高卷积层CNNs中的知识表示。在可解释的CNN中,高卷积层中的每个filter...

2020-04-22 19:07:21 4027

原创 笔记:Interpreting CNNs via Decision Trees

原文:https://arxiv.org/pdf/1802.00121v2.pdf作者:Quanshi Zhang, Yu Yang, Haotian Ma, Ying Nian Wu收录于CVPR 2019摘要以下几层:文章学习一个决策树,它可以在语义层面上明确CNN每一次预测的具体原因。决策树告诉人们哪些部分激活了预测的过滤器,以及它们对预测分数的贡献有多大。我们的方法挖掘了CNN...

2020-04-18 00:51:49 1494

原创 《解释性机器学习》笔记(三):决策树的可解释性

《Interpretable machine learning》 Christophm一个决策树:1. 模型解释性解释决策树很简单,从根节点开始,根据边的判断,转到下一个子集,直到走到叶节点,得到结果。所有的边都由AND连接。解释模板可以是:如果特征x比阈值c[大/小] AND …那么预测结果是该叶子节点中所有实例y的平均值。衡量特征重要性:计算方法:遍历使用该特征的所有划分点,计...

2020-03-04 16:55:58 4203

原创 练习:python实现线性回归+数据可视化+模型解释

github:https://github.com/iluccica/MLPractice/tree/master/LinearRegression数据集:从卫健委找的几条新冠肺炎数据 ,长这样:目标:对新增确诊病例(increment)做回归分析。1.单元线性回归...

2020-02-27 17:07:23 5120 2

原创 笔记:Visualizing Deep Networks by Optimizing with Integrated Gradients

原文:作者:Zhongang Qi, Saeed Khorram, Li Fuxin School of Electrical Engineering and Computer Science, Oregon State University收录于AAAI 2020Abstract针对heatmap可视化深层网络时,heatmap与网络无关误导解释的问题,提出了I-GOS(Integrat...

2020-02-25 22:39:53 1627

原创 线性代数公开课,《乘法和逆矩阵》中的五种矩阵乘法和Guass-Jordan消元

课程地址:麻省理工公开课 线性代数 MIT 18.06 Linear Algebra, Spring 2005 中英双语字幕1. 矩阵乘法例子:第一种,同济课本上的,行乘列。C21 = A第2行中元素,逐个乘以B的第1列元素,累加 = 3x3 + 4x2 = 17C下标与AB的行列对应,逐个计算。第二种和第三种要利用第一课中,线性组合的概念,线性组合与课本上的乘法完全不同,一些时间才...

2020-02-24 17:06:41 797

原创 《解释性机器学习》笔记(二):理解逻辑回归中的特征、参数、结果

《Interpretable machine learning》:https://christophm.github.io/interpretable-ml-book/logistic.html1. 线性模型为什么不适用于分类线性模型做分类时,训练权重的方法是在两点间插值,输出的是距点最近的超平面,并不是概率,因此不存在有意义的阈值将两类区分。理解:想象用线性模型做一个猫狗分类,权重.*像素...

2020-02-23 15:48:59 1218

原创 《解释性机器学习》笔记(一):理解线性回归模型中的权重、特征和结果

[《Interpretable Machine Learning》 Christoph Molnar](https://christophm.github.io/interpretable-ml-book/index.html)内容围绕:对于一个训练好的线性模型,怎样去向模型使用者(客户)解释这个模型(参数含义、为什么得会得出这种预测结果)。上图为一个线性回归的单个实例,最后一项为误差。...

2020-02-22 16:33:16 11893

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除